I tried to run the following to upgrade in the same folder XTD3 was installed.

bash <(curl -s -S -L https://git.io/gam-install) -l -d ~/bin/gamadv-xtd3 -s -p false

It downloaded but then it said

ERROR: [Errno 104] Connection reset by peer
ERROR: Failed running GAM for the first time with return code 3. Please report this error to GAM mailing list. Existing.

Thus, here I am.

Any ideas?

The workaround our neteng folks found for me on this issue was:

Adding an Application Override for traffic sourced from 164.76.7.164 tcp 443 overriding it to google-base.

Not a perfect solution, but it makes it work.

Apparently, for whatever reason, the Palo Alto detected the old version of google-base but not the new. 
This override allowed the new to work without the firewall getting in the way.

Just mentioning this in case anyone else out there has a similar issue.
